

OGPU is a notable asset in the cryptocurrency sector, launched in 2024 to address the growing demand for decentralized GPU computing resources. As of February 2026, OpenGPU holds a market capitalization of approximately $1.66 million, with a circulating supply of around 19.64 million tokens, and the current price stands at $0.0846. Positioned as a decentralized computing infrastructure platform, OGPU aggregates idle GPU resources from network nodes to provide scalable and cost-effective computing power for AI research and graphical processing tasks.
The project operates on the Ethereum blockchain under the ERC-20 standard, with a total supply capped at 21 million tokens, of which approximately 93.52% is already in circulation. Since its publication at a price of $0.035, OGPU has experienced significant price volatility, recording a peak of $3.41 in December 2024 and a low of $0.07909 in December 2025. Currently ranked 2166 in market capitalization, the token maintains a 24-hour trading volume of approximately $25,201 and is held by over 6,164 addresses.
Recent market performance shows mixed dynamics: while the token experienced a 1.58% increase over the past hour, it has declined by 4.22% in the last 24 hours, 37.84% over seven days, 26.61% over 30 days, and 92.04% over the past year. With a market dominance of 0.000064%, OGPU remains a relatively small-cap asset within the broader cryptocurrency ecosystem. The platform's focus on decentralized GPU computing aligns with the expanding needs of AI and machine learning sectors, potentially positioning it within an emerging market segment.

Market Risks: OGPU exhibits high volatility characteristics common to emerging altcoins. The token experienced a 92.04% decline over the past year and a 37.84% decrease over the past week, demonstrating substantial price fluctuation potential. With a relatively small market capitalization of approximately $1.66 million and limited exchange availability (2 exchanges), the token may be susceptible to price manipulation and low liquidity conditions.
Regulatory Risks: Decentralized computing networks and cryptocurrency projects face evolving regulatory frameworks across different jurisdictions. Policy uncertainty regarding cryptocurrency classification, taxation, and operational requirements could impact OGPU's development and adoption. Investors should monitor regulatory developments in their respective countries and major crypto markets.
Technical Risks: As an infrastructure project aggregating distributed GPU resources, OGPU faces potential technical challenges including network security vulnerabilities, smart contract risks (operating on Ethereum ERC-20 standard), and scalability issues. The project's ability to maintain network stability, prevent computational fraud, and execute planned upgrades will significantly impact long-term viability. Additionally, with approximately 6,164 holders, the project's relatively concentrated holder base may present governance and decentralization concerns.
